How many lines are in each stanza?
mixas84 [53]

Answer:

Like lines, there is no set length to a stanza or an insistence that all stanzas within a poem need be the same length. However, there are names for stanzas of certain lengths: two-line stanzas are couplets; three-lines, tercets; four-lines, quatrains.

How do the “Secret Annexe” folk hide their existence
Grace [21]

The Jews Hermann and Auguste van Pels with their son Peter, Fritz Pfeffer and the Frank family were the folk hiding in the Secret Annexe. They stayed inside, never leaving. They kept completely silent and keep the curtains drawn. They have a ritual in the morning, the afternoon and evening contingent to the working schedules of the warehousemen to keep the laborers from discovering them.

Whats another word for no regrets
Licemer1 [7]
Another word for no regrets is impenitent.
Impenitent means to not have any regrets or feel any shame about one's attitude or actions.
Examples of impenitent in a sentence :
-The bully was impenitent when he pushed the little boy off the swings.
-Julie's impenitent attitude after reading Sara's diary in front of her whole class, led to detention from the Headmistress.
